`
spacefly
  • 浏览: 278958 次
  • 性别: Icon_minigender_1
  • 来自: 北京
社区版块
存档分类
最新评论

ubuntu path 出错修复

阅读更多
我的 ubuntu9.04 desktop 中安装 jdk 时,PATH 设置错误了,导致无法正常启动,经过一番尝试,解决了,解决方法如下:

* 登录时,选择 session 的类型,用 unsafe 命令行,然后输入用户名和密码,登录后有1个 命令行界面,无法进入 图形界面;

* 当前是普通用户(因为ubuntu无法用root直接登录),首先切换到 root 用户,尝试使用 su 命令,发现 su 也找不到,因此首先加载 各处的bin,命令如下:
PATH="/usr/sbin:/usr/bin:/usr/local/bin:/usr/local/sbin:/bin:/sbin"
export $PATH

然后用 su 切换到 root 用户,切换到 root 用户后,还得执行一次上面的2行命令,重新设置 PATH

* 修改 /etc/environment 文件
将内容还原到原来的内容,我记得原来的内容应该是:
PATH="/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/sbin:/bin:/usr/games"


保存;

* 重启 或者 重新登录 就应该可以了;

*

分享到:
评论

相关推荐

    ubuntu 10.04下编译Android源码技术文档

    - 遇到编译错误时,首先要查看错误日志,尝试根据错误提示进行修复。 - 如果无法解决,可以尝试重新获取源码并重新编译。 3. **性能调优** - 考虑到编译过程可能耗时较长,可以对编译参数进行调整,比如增加`-j`...

    apache 2. 环境下编译mod_fastcgi出错处理

    例如,在Ubuntu上,你可以运行以下命令: ```bash sudo apt-get install apache2-dev build-essential ``` 在获取mod_fastcgi源码之前,你需要了解它是如何工作的。FastCGI是一种协议,它让Web服务器可以与长时间...

    安卓系统源码编译-(非常珍贵)

    - **错误⑵**:编译出错,提示`[out/host/linux-x86/obj/EXECUTABLES/obbtool_intermediates/Main.o] 错误 1`。解决方法是编辑`build/core/combo/HOST_linux-x86.mk`文件,将`HOST_GLOBAL_CFLAGS += -D_FORTIFY_...

    CVE-2015-0235-cookbook:测试 GHOST 漏洞的厨师食谱

    当前行为将在测试失败时出错: bash 'test vulnerability against libc' do cwd Chef::Config[:file_cache_path] code <<-EOH ./CVE-2015-0235 EOH returns [1]end对于基于 debian 的系统: 对于基于 Rhel 的...

    Android 4.2.1 源码下载和编译环境安装及编译

    在用户目录下创建`bin`文件夹,然后添加到环境变量,执行`mkdir ~/bin`和`PATH=~/bin:$PATH`。接着下载repo,输入`curl https://dl-ssl.google.com/dl/googlesource/git-repo/repo > ~/bin/repo`,并给予执行权限,...

Global site tag (gtag.js) - Google Analytics